93-388 Veterinary Public Health W(2-0) |
The processes used in converting food animals or their products into foods for human consumption are described. The role of the veterinarian in ensuring the quality of animal products, the antemortem and postmortem inspection of food animals, and the processing, preservation and quality control of foods of animal origin are discussed. The common diseases transmitted by foods of animal origin are described. Department of Population Medicine. |
